Two trains - A and B- having the lengths 195 m and 165 m, respectively, are running in the same direction on parallel lines. If
the speed of A and B be 77 km/h and 85 km/h, respectively, what will be the time (in seconds) taken by them to cross each
162
164
160
166
- Train A is 195 meters long.
- Train B is 165 meters long.
- Train A's speed is 77 km/h.
- Train B's speed is 85 km/h.
- Both trains travel in the same direction.
To find the time taken for Train B to pass Train A:
- Calculate the relative speed: (85 - 77) km/h = 8 km/h.
- Convert relative speed to meters/second: 8×(10003600)=209 m/s
Add the lengths of the trains:
- Total length = 195 m + 165 m = 360 m.
Calculate time:
- Time = (Total length) / (Relative speed) = 360÷(209)=360×920=162 seconds
?? Highlighting the correct answer: Option 1 - 162 seconds
